Transaction 5069038b02b82eba6a37cbcd52202590499bb954aa752e7fad67fa4d8811698b

1 Input
2 Outputs
  • 5069038b02b82eba6a37cbcd52202590499bb954aa752e7fad67fa4d8811698b:0
  • value  586667
    address  33E3aQ5ggDC54AeJEPP1GdLLGD3ukocYhe
  • 5069038b02b82eba6a37cbcd52202590499bb954aa752e7fad67fa4d8811698b:1
  • value  61776543
    address  3JE6hJ5ys6fYJQz7S8k5xXkLxDtVkRuBF4